Skip to content

Commit 24b5e51

Browse files
samejrericallam
authored andcommitted
Simplified templates viewer
1 parent 1d2534d commit 24b5e51

1 file changed

Lines changed: 17 additions & 27 deletions

File tree

  • apps/webapp/app/routes/_app.orgs.$organizationSlug.projects.$projectParam.env.$envParam.prompts.$promptSlug

apps/webapp/app/routes/_app.orgs.$organizationSlug.projects.$projectParam.env.$envParam.prompts.$promptSlug/route.tsx

Lines changed: 17 additions & 27 deletions
Original file line numberDiff line numberDiff line change
@@ -565,34 +565,24 @@ export default function PromptDetailPage() {
565565
>
566566
{/* Template panel */}
567567
<ResizablePanel id="prompt-template" default="250px" min="80px">
568-
<div className="flex h-full flex-col overflow-hidden p-3 pb-0">
569-
{/* Sticky header */}
570-
<div className="mb-2 flex-shrink-0">
571-
<div className="flex items-center justify-between">
572-
<Header3>Template</Header3>
573-
{content && <CopyButton value={content} variant="icon" size="extra-small" />}
574-
</div>
568+
{content ? (
569+
<CodeBlock
570+
code={content}
571+
language="markdown"
572+
showLineNumbers={false}
573+
showCopyButton={true}
574+
showTextWrapping={false}
575+
showOpenInModal={true}
576+
className="h-full overflow-y-auto border-none p-2 pt-1 scrollbar-thin scrollbar-track-transparent scrollbar-thumb-charcoal-600 [&_pre]:text-sm"
577+
maxLines={undefined}
578+
/>
579+
) : (
580+
<div className="p-3">
581+
<Paragraph variant="small" className="text-text-dimmed">
582+
No content
583+
</Paragraph>
575584
</div>
576-
{/* Scrollable content */}
577-
{content ? (
578-
<div className="min-h-0 flex-1 overflow-y-auto scrollbar-thin scrollbar-track-transparent scrollbar-thumb-charcoal-600">
579-
<CodeBlock
580-
code={content}
581-
language="markdown"
582-
showLineNumbers={false}
583-
showCopyButton={false}
584-
showTextWrapping={false}
585-
showOpenInModal={false}
586-
/>
587-
</div>
588-
) : (
589-
<div className="rounded border border-grid-dimmed p-3">
590-
<Paragraph variant="small" className="text-text-dimmed">
591-
No content
592-
</Paragraph>
593-
</div>
594-
)}
595-
</div>
585+
)}
596586
</ResizablePanel>
597587

598588
<ResizableHandle id="prompt-vertical-handle" />

0 commit comments

Comments
 (0)